Reset Password for WorkMail not working (Spinning Wheel). Users to be Migrating out to Microsoft 365

0

WorkMail is no longer a solution for me. All email users and data need to be migrated to Microsoft 365. For this, I need to reset the password for all user and AWS is not allowing me to do just that (showing spinning wheel). Password is picked as instructed. Can you please help with this?

I understand that password are not getting updated for users using AWS Console. To address this could to please retry it once again from AWS Console [avoid any transient issues].

In case it doesn't work again, please try resetting the password for users using CLI. Below are steps that you can take for updating user passwords via CLI and if you encounter any error, please share the same with us for next actions.

  1. Open Cloudshell from top bar on left side.
  2. Execute below command for the user
aws workmail reset-password --organization-id <ORG-ID> --user-id <value> --password <value>

[+] CLI reference - https://awscli.amazonaws.com/v2/documentation/api/latest/reference/workmail/reset-password.html
